Judith Coburn

November 17, 1950 — May 19, 2018

Judith (Judy) Grace Coburn, of Bloomingdale, Michigan, passed away on Saturday, May 19, 2018, at home after a fearless battle with cancer surrounded by her family and so much love it permeated the air. She was born to Robert (Bob) Snyder, Sr. and the late Thelma (Jo) Marley on November 17, 1950. Judy was married to the love of her life, Scott Coburn for almost 30 years. Her children and their families, her dad, sisters, brother, many nephews and nieces, and close friends were Judy's love and joy. She spent more than 40 years as a talented artist, brightening the homes and gardens of many. She loved her special days of the week dedicated to her children and grandchildren. For many years, Judy and her husband Scott camped in Northern Michigan, created memories with her family during annual camping trips and never missed a family celebration. Judy, loved being outdoors, working in her gardens and studio, reading and spending time with family and friends. Judy is survived by her devoted husband, Scott A. Coburn, son and his wife, Mikkel and Laurie Neeb; daughter and her husband, Renee and Kevin Stewart, her grandchildren, Cody and Tana Neeb and Samantha and Christopher Stewart. She also leaves behind her dad, Bob Snyder, sister, Susan Snyder, brother and his wife, Robert (Bob) and Denise Snyder and sister and her husband, Mary Jo and Kevin Brown and many treasured nephews and nieces. There are caring relatives and friends too numerous to mention as well. Judy was preceded in death by her mom, Jo. Judy requested a private service with her family, to be followed by a celebration of life with friends and family June 30, 2018, with details provided later. The family wishes to thank all of those who cared for her over the last year including West Michigan Cancer Center and Heartland Hospice.
